
אפליקציית תזמון
אפליקציית מכירות
אפליקציית תכנון תוכן
הכנת פרטי מחבר
לפני הוספת המחבר ב-Base44, הכינו את הפרטים הנדרשים על ידי השירות שאתם רוצים לחבר. בדרך כלל זה אומר ליצור אפליקציית OAuth או פרויקט בפלטפורמת המפתחים של אותו שירות, להוסיף את כתובת ה-redirect URI של Base44, ולהעתיק את הפרטים שאתם צריכים ל-Base44. ההגדרה המדויקת תלויה בשירות. לדוגמה, Google משתמשת ב-Google Cloud, Slack משתמשת ב-Slack API Applications, ו-LinkedIn משתמשת ב-פורטל המפתחים של LinkedIn.סקירת הגדרה
- הכינו את ה-redirect URI של Base44: השתמשו ב-URL ה-callback עבור האפליקציה החיה, הדומיין המותאם אישית או התצוגה המקדימה שלכם. ראו את הפורמטים למטה.
- צרו אפליקציית OAuth: עשו זאת בפלטפורמת המפתחים של שירות הצד השלישי.
- הוסיפו את ה-redirect URI: הדביקו את ה-redirect URI של Base44 בהגדרות אפליקציית OAuth.
- הכינו את פרטי המחבר: העתיקו את ה-Client ID וה-Client Secret, ואז בחרו את ה-scopes שהאפליקציה שלכם צריכה.
- הוסיפו את המחבר ב-Base44: הדביקו את הפרטים בטופס הגדרת המחבר.
פורמטי redirect URI
- URL אפליקציה חיה:
https://your-live-app-domain.base44.app/api/external-auth/callback - דומיין מותאם אישית:
https://your-custom-domain.com/api/external-auth/callback - URL תצוגה מקדימה:
https://preview--your-live-app-domain.base44.app/api/external-auth/callback
- חלק מהשירותים קוראים ל-redirect URI callback URL או authorized redirect URI.
- הזינו את ה-redirect URI בדיוק כפי שמוצג.
- הוסיפו את ה-redirect URI של התצוגה המקדימה אם אתם רוצים לבדוק את המחבר בתצוגה מקדימה.
- חלק מהשירותים מציגים את ה-Client Secret רק פעם אחת. העתיקו אותו לפני סגירת הדף.
הוספת מחבר ב-Base44
לאחר שיש לכם את פרטי אפליקציית OAuth, הוסיפו את המחבר מהגדרות אזור העבודה שלכם או מצ’אט הבינה המלאכותית באפליקציה ספציפית.הוספת המחבר מאזור העבודה שלכם
הוסיפו את המחבר מהגדרות אזור העבודה שלכם והזינו את הפרטים הנדרשים. כדי להוסיף מחבר מאזור העבודה שלכם:- לחצו על אייקון הפרופיל שלכם.
- לחצו על Account settings.
- לחצו על Connectors.
- תחת Connectors For App Users, לחצו על Add Connector.
- לחצו על המחבר שאתם רוצים להוסיף.
- הזינו את הבאים:
- Connector name: הזינו שם קצר לזיהוי המחבר הזה, לדוגמה
Google Calendar scheduling. - Client ID: הזינו את ה-Client ID מאפליקציית ה-OAuth שיצרתם בשירות המחובר.
- Client Secret: הזינו את ה-Client Secret מאותה אפליקציית OAuth.
- Scopes: הזינו את ההיקפים שהאפליקציה שלכם צריכה, כאשר כל היקף בשורה נפרדת.
- Connector name: הזינו שם קצר לזיהוי המחבר הזה, לדוגמה
- לחצו על Add Connector.

הוספת המחבר באמצעות צ’אט הבינה המלאכותית
ניתן גם להתחיל מצ’אט הבינה המלאכותית באפליקציה שבה אתם רוצים להשתמש במחבר. כדי להוסיף מחבר מצ’אט הבינה המלאכותית:- פתחו את האפליקציה שבה אתם רוצים להשתמש במחבר.
- בקשו מצ’אט הבינה המלאכותית להוסיף תכונה שבה כל אדם מחבר חשבון משלו.
- אם המחבר כבר מוגדר באזור העבודה שלכם, צ’אט הבינה המלאכותית יכול להשתמש בו ישירות באפליקציה.
- אם המחבר עדיין לא מוגדר, הזינו את פרטי המחבר, כולל Connector name, Client ID, Client Secret ו-Scopes.
- לחצו על Connect.

שימוש במחבר באפליקציה שלכם
לאחר שהמחבר מוגדר, בקשו מצ’אט הבינה המלאכותית באפליקציה שאתם רוצים להשתמש בה לבנות תכונה עם המחבר הזה.
ניהול מחברים למשתמשי אפליקציה
ניתן לעדכן או להסיר מחברים בכל עת מהכרטיסייה Connectors. שינויים שאתם מבצעים חלים על כל האפליקציות באזור העבודה שלכם.עריכת מחבר משתמש אפליקציה
ערכו מחבר משתמש אפליקציה כדי לעדכן את שמו, Client ID, Client Secret או היקפים.- לחצו על אייקון הפרופיל שלכם.
- לחצו על Account settings.
- לחצו על Connectors.
- תחת Connectors For App Users, רחפו מעל המחבר ולחצו על View.
- רחפו מעל שם החיבור ולחצו על Edit.
- עדכנו את השדות.
- לחצו על Save Changes.
רוטציית פרטי כניסה עבור מחבר משתמש אפליקציה
בצעו רוטציה לפרטי כניסה אם השירות המחובר מבקש מכם לעדכן את פרטי הכניסה של אפליקציית OAuth, או אם אתם צריכים להחליף את ה-Client Secret שמשמש את מחבר משתמש האפליקציה.- חיבורים קיימים ממשיכים לעבוד עד ש-token הגישה שלהם פג. אם אתם מבטלים את ה-Client Secret הקודם בשירות המחובר, אנשים עשויים להתבקש לחבר את חשבונם שוב מתוך האפליקציה שלכם כשהחיבור שלהם צריך להתרענן.
- שלבי רוטציית פרטי הכניסה המדויקים תלויים בשירות המחובר. חלק מהשירותים קוראים לזה רוטציה, יצירה מחדש או ביטול של Client Secret.
- עברו לחשבון המפתחים של השירות הרלוונטי, כגון Google, Slack, Notion או שירות מחובר אחר.
- מצאו את אפליקציית ה-OAuth שיצרתם עבור מחבר Base44.
- פתחו את הגדרות ה-OAuth או האפליקציה.
- בטלו, בצעו רוטציה או צרו Client Secret חדש עבור אפליקציית ה-OAuth.
- ב-Base44, לחצו על אייקון הפרופיל שלכם.
- לחצו על Account settings.
- לחצו על Connectors.
- תחת Connectors For App Users, רחפו מעל המחבר ולחצו על View.
- רחפו מעל שם החיבור ולחצו על Edit.
- עדכנו את שדה Client Secret.
- לחצו על Save Changes.
מחיקת מחבר משתמש אפליקציה
מחקו מחבר משתמש אפליקציה אם אתם לא רוצים יותר שהוא יהיה זמין במספר אפליקציות באזור העבודה שלכם. כדי למחוק מחבר משתמש אפליקציה:- לחצו על אייקון הפרופיל שלכם.
- לחצו על Account settings.
- לחצו על Connectors.
- תחת Connectors For App Users, רחפו מעל המחבר ולחצו על View.
- רחפו מעל שם החיבור ולחצו על Edit.
- לחצו על Delete Connector.
- לחצו על Delete Connector שוב כדי לאשר.

פתרון בעיות
לחצו על נושא למטה כדי לפתור בעיות הגדרת מחבר משתמש אפליקציה.אי התאמת redirect URI
אי התאמת redirect URI
- פתחו את אפליקציית ה-OAuth בשירות המחובר.
- עברו להגדרות redirect URI, callback URL או authorized redirect URI.
- בדקו שה-URL תואם בדיוק את ה-callback URL של Base44 שלכם.
- בדקו האם האפליקציה שלכם משתמשת בדומיין מותאם אישית.
- בדקו האם אתם בודקים בתצוגה מקדימה.
- הוסיפו את ה-callback URL הנכון של אפליקציה חיה, תצוגה מקדימה או דומיין מותאם אישית.
- שמרו את הגדרות אפליקציית ה-OAuth.
- נסו להתחבר שוב מהאפליקציה שלכם.
חיבור תצוגה מקדימה לא עובד
חיבור תצוגה מקדימה לא עובד
Client ID או Client Secret לא חוקיים
Client ID או Client Secret לא חוקיים
- פתחו את אפליקציית ה-OAuth בשירות המחובר.
- העתיקו את ה-Client ID שוב.
- העתיקו את ה-Client Secret שוב.
- חזרו ל-Base44.
- ערכו את המחבר.
- הדביקו את הערכים המעודכנים.
- לחצו על Save Changes.
היקפים חסרים או שגויים
היקפים חסרים או שגויים
- בדקו את תיעוד ה-OAuth של השירות המחובר.
- אשרו אילו היקפים האפליקציה שלכם צריכה.
- העתיקו את ההיקפים בדיוק כפי שמוצגים בתיעוד השירות.
- הוסיפו כל היקף בשורה נפרדת ב-Base44.
- שמרו את המחבר.
- בקשו מאנשים שכבר התחברו להתחבר שוב מתוך האפליקציה ולאשר את ההרשאות המעודכנות.
אפליקציית OAuth עדיין במצב בדיקה
אפליקציית OAuth עדיין במצב בדיקה
- פתחו את אפליקציית ה-OAuth בשירות המחובר.
- בדקו האם האפליקציה במצב בדיקה, פיתוח או לא פורסמה.
- הוסיפו משתמשי בדיקה אם השירות דורש זאת.
- פרסמו או אמתו את אפליקציית ה-OAuth במידת הצורך.
- נסו להתחבר שוב מהאפליקציה שלכם.
שאלות נפוצות
מה ההבדל בין מחברי משתמש למחברים משותפים?
מה ההבדל בין מחברי משתמש למחברים משותפים?
למה אני צריך ליצור אפליקציית OAuth בשירות המחובר?
למה אני צריך ליצור אפליקציית OAuth בשירות המחובר?
איפה אני מוצא את ה-Client ID ו-Client Secret?
איפה אני מוצא את ה-Client ID ו-Client Secret?
מה זה היקפים?
מה זה היקפים?
באיזה redirect URI כדאי להשתמש?
באיזה redirect URI כדאי להשתמש?
האם אני צריך להוסיף את ה-redirect URI של תצוגה מקדימה?
האם אני צריך להוסיף את ה-redirect URI של תצוגה מקדימה?
מה קורה אם המחבר כבר מוגדר באזור העבודה שלי?
מה קורה אם המחבר כבר מוגדר באזור העבודה שלי?
למה צ'אט הבינה המלאכותית מבקש ממני לבחור סוג מחבר?
למה צ'אט הבינה המלאכותית מבקש ממני לבחור סוג מחבר?
- משותף: בחרו זאת אם אתם רוצים שחשבון אחד יפעיל את התכונה עבור כולם באפליקציה.
- לכל משתמש: בחרו זאת אם כל אדם צריך לחבר חשבון משלו.
האם אוכל להוסיף יותר ממחבר אחד מאותו סוג?
האם אוכל להוסיף יותר ממחבר אחד מאותו סוג?
מה קורה אם אני משנה את ההיקפים עבור מחבר?
מה קורה אם אני משנה את ההיקפים עבור מחבר?
מה קורה אם אני מבצע רוטציה ל-Client Secret עבור מחבר?
מה קורה אם אני מבצע רוטציה ל-Client Secret עבור מחבר?
מה קורה אם החשבון המחובר של מישהו מנותק?
מה קורה אם החשבון המחובר של מישהו מנותק?
האם אנשים יכולים לנתק את חשבונם?
האם אנשים יכולים לנתק את חשבונם?
האם טוקני משתמשי אפליקציה מאוחסנים בצורה מאובטחת?
האם טוקני משתמשי אפליקציה מאוחסנים בצורה מאובטחת?

